Rakcham's history is intertwined with the broader history of the Kinnaur region, which has been influenced by both Tibetan and Indian cultures. Historically, Kinnaur was a part of the Western Himalayan kingdoms, with trade routes passing through the region connecting India and Tibet. Rakcham, being situated along the ancient trade route, served as a stopover for traders and travelers. The village has retained much of its traditional Kinnauri culture and way of life, largely untouched by modern influences. The inhabitants predominantly follow Buddhism and Hinduism, and the village has several small temples and monasteries reflecting their religious beliefs. Agriculture and animal husbandry are the primary occupations of the locals, contributing to the village's rustic charm.
